**Ticket SSG-412: Incremental rebuilds skip pages touched by plugin-injected data**

When a plugin mutates the content graph via the Lanternleaf hook API, the dependency tracker does not record the mutation, so incremental rebuilds serve stale HTML. Plugin authors should declare touched nodes explicitly until we ship automatic tracing. To reproduce, run two consecutive builds with any graph-mutating plugin enabled and diff the output. The failing build emits the following token.

session token of bajeg-bajop = htk4_6c57

Subject: Scheduled key rotation for Graphline

Hello Support Team,

As part of our quarterly security cycle at Thornquist Systems, we are rotating the credential used by Graphline, our dependency graph visualizer, to query the internal build metadata service. The old key will stop working on Friday at noon. Please update your saved troubleshooting scripts and any shared runbooks before then. For reference during the transition, the replacement key appears below.

API key for kajeg-tajop: qvz3-w1m

**Q: Why do the Ledgerpond integration tests fail intermittently?**

A: The payments sandbox resets its fixtures every 20 minutes, and tests that straddle a reset window can see stale merchant records. This is a known issue, not something you broke. Before retrying, check whether the failure mentions a missing settlement fixture — if so, a single rerun usually passes. Do not mark these tests as skipped without filing a flake ticket first. The full list of known flaky suites and their owners is maintained on this internal page:

wiki page, hawef-tagef: https://confluence.qorvellabs.internal/display/browse/display/pages/16c7

# Break-Glass: CompactKite Log Compaction

Hey reviewer — if compaction on the Ferrow message queue wedges and on-call can't reach the admin plane, break-glass applies. Grab the emergency operator role, pause compaction on the stuck partition, and file an incident note within an hour. Unsealing the emergency credential bundle requires the recovery passphrase shown directly below.

unlock words, kajog-bahif: wendor-praael-ralys-julvan-kasath-kelys-wenmir-wenius-julax